Detailed analysis of the characteristics and properties of the knife
Blade steel — 95x18: The blade is made of one of the most respected Russian steels — 95x18. This steel is known for its excellent corrosion resistance due to its high chromium content (up to 18%), which allows the knife to be used even in conditions of high humidity and without fear of rapid loss of appearance or rust. The hardness of 58 HRC provides a reliable balance between the strength of the blade and the relative ease of sharpening: the blade retains its sharpness for a long time, but it does not require specialized equipment to restore the cutting edge. 95x18 tolerates work with hard products, bone and wood well, does not chip and does not form discolorations.
Handle material — thermocycled ash:The handle is made of ash, which has additionally undergone thermal cycling. This method of processing greatly increases the resistance of wood to moisture, rot and fungal damage, and also prevents cracking and deformation of the material, even with prolonged use in difficult weather conditions. The anatomical shape of the handle and the texture of the thermocycled ash ensure a firm grip, even if the palms are wet or gloved. The pleasant tactile surface and golden yellow color add aesthetics and a premium feel.
Blade Shape — Normal Blade:The classic shape of the blade, the "Normal Blade", provides versatility in use. This geometry is optimal for precise incisions, skinning, butchering game, and performing household tasks in field conditions. With a length of 140 mm and a thickness of 2.4 mm, the blade is perfectly balanced: it is long enough to handle large game, but not too massive to weigh down the hand and make it difficult to maneuver. With a width of 25 mm, the knife cuts both meat and dense foods with confidence.
Moisture resistance and wear resistance:Due to the properties of 95x18 steel and heat-treated wood, the knife demonstrates high resistance to corrosion, moisture and abrasion. It does not require complicated maintenance, even after long expeditions or hunting in rainy weather.
Ease of care: Medium hardness steel (58 HRC) allows you to quickly restore the sharpness of the blade with standard sharpening tools. No special lubrication is required — it is enough to rinse and wipe dry after use. The handle made of thermocycled ash is recommended to be periodically treated with natural oil to maintain the color depth and natural shine.
Scope of application, advantages and limitations
Optimal tasks: The knife is great for hunting, such as butchering game, skinning, and performing auxiliary field work. Its balanced geometry and reliable handle make the model convenient for tourism and outings into nature: the Infantryman copes with cutting food, preparing kindling, and light woodwork. Due to its aesthetic appearance with a leather sheath and an elegant handle, the knife is suitable for collectors and connoisseurs of domestic knife making.
Restrictions: It is not recommended to use a knife for heavy batoning (splitting thick logs), chopping bones of large animals, or working with metal objects. For these tasks, it is better to use specialized tools or knives with a different geometry and increased blade thickness. For complex tactical or extreme jobs where maximum safety margin is required, more massive models are suitable.
